Enter the thrilling world of street drag racing in this unique game. Start as an unknown outsider and race your way to the top. Prove everyone that you're the best racer in the city. To achieve that, you will have to buy or win great cars from your opponents. Then tune them up into powerful racing machines. Drive on!
Soldier Way 2
Artifact of the Ancients
Slash Dunk
Halloween Makeup Artist
Tap Tap Reloaded
Maze Love Balls
Shining Anime Star Dress Up
Cat Chef and Broccoli
Boxes Drop
The Amazing World of Gumball: How to Draw Gumball
Hungry Beast
Eye Art Perfect Makeup
Cat Pet Doctor Dentist
Geometry Rash But MCraft
Halloween Match Game
Super Ball Collect HTML5
Stickman The Flash
Car Rapide
Cutting master
Taylor And Jessica Christmas Party
Yamaha 2020 Slide
Truth Runner
Mega Ramp Stunt Moto Game
Cute Doll Cooking Cakes
Fruits and Emojis
Duo Nether
Blocky Driver Cars Demolition
BFF Polka Dots Trend
Fruit Survivor
Mini BasketBall Battle